For me, the best part of the Scrapbook Kit is the patterned paper. Don't get me wrong, I love embellishments and alphas too, but since paper is always the foundation of any of my projects, it ranks number one on my list of favorite scrapbooking supplies. Occasionally though, I run into the tough task of picking and choosing just two or three papers for a layout when I really want to use them all! When this happens, instead of eliminating paper choices, I go ahead and use them all-but in small quantities. For my layout Collect Moments, I pulled out my square punch and went to work creating a simple grid layout that featured the fun papers from the Fairground Kit. Since the squares were small and laid out in a simple design I didn't overwhelm the photo with the variety of patterned paper. My challenge for you is to embrace all the patterns and create a grid design on your project using at least four different patterned papers.
